Course Details
• Advanced Concepts in Sustainable Finance: This unit covers the advanced theories, principles, and practices of sustainable finance, including environmental, social, and governance (ESG) factors, impact investing, and socially responsible investing (SRI).
• Green Bonds & Climate Finance: This unit explores the role of green bonds in financing climate solutions, their features, benefits, and challenges, and the latest trends and developments in the green bond market.
• Sustainable Investment Strategies & Portfolio Management: This unit delves into the various sustainable investment strategies, such as thematic investing, ESG integration, and impact investing, and their implications for portfolio management and risk management.
• Carbon Pricing & Climate Policy: This unit discusses the role of carbon pricing and climate policy in driving sustainable finance and investment, including carbon taxes, cap-and-trade systems, and regulatory measures.
• Sustainability Reporting & Disclosure: This unit covers the latest standards and frameworks for sustainability reporting and disclosure, such as the Global Reporting Initiative (GRI), the Sustainability Accounting Standards Board (SASB), and the Task Force on Climate-related Financial Disclosures (TCFD).
• Sustainable Infrastructure & Green Economy: This unit examines the opportunities and challenges of investing in sustainable infrastructure and contributing to the transition to a green economy, including renewable energy, energy efficiency, and sustainable transportation.
• Sustainable Finance & SDGs: This unit explores the role of sustainable finance in achieving the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), the financing needs and mechanisms, and the challenges and opportunities for investors.
• Innovations in Sustainable Finance: This unit showcases the latest innovations and trends in sustainable finance, such as green banking, green crowdfunding, and blockchain technology, and their potential impact on the financial industry.
• ESG Integration & Risk Management: This unit focuses on the practical aspects of integrating ESG factors into investment decision-making and risk management, including ESG data sources, tools, and methodologies.
